Bengaluru-based real estate developer Sowparnika Projects has announced plans to invest ₹200 crore in Kerala over the next three years to significantly expand its residential footprint across key markets in the state.
To support this expansion, the company has set aggressive revenue targets, aiming for cumulative sales of ₹725 crore over the three-year period (₹150 crore in FY27, ₹225 crore in FY28, and ₹350 crore in FY29).
Key to this roadmap is the launch of Sowparnika Florenzza, a premium residential apartment project in Kunnamangalam, Kozhikode—marking the developer’s second venture in the district. Strategically situated along NH-766, the property offers seamless connectivity to Kozhikode city and Calicut International Airport, while offering convenient access to premier educational hubs like IIM Kozhikode and NIT Calicut.
